On the morning of June 26, 2019, a 16-year-old male [allegedly] entered into a dispute with staff members at a local youth shelter. The dispute escalated and resulted in the youth threatening the staff both verbally and with a folding knife. Police located the male a short distance away from shelter, however he falsely he identified himself to officers. He was subsequently arrested for:

  • obstruct police
  • carry concealed weapon
  • weapons dangerous
  • utter threats to cause death
  • assault with a weapon
  • breach YCJA probation x3 

The accused will appear in Bail Court on June 27, 2019.

Please note that nobody was injured as a result of this incident.
